Curriculum Highlights
The Foundation of Nursing program covers a broad spectrum of essential topics that serve as the building blocks for all subsequent nursing courses. Key areas of focus include:

  1. Introduction to Nursing
    An overview of the nursing profession, its history, ethics, and the evolution of nursing care. Students learn about the role of the nurse in various healthcare settings and the importance of patient advocacy and professionalism.

  2. Nursing Process
    The nursing process is the cornerstone of nursing practice, and students learn how to apply assessment, diagnosis, planning, implementation, and evaluation to patient care. This structured approach ensures safe, effective, and individualized care.

  3. Fundamentals of Patient Care
    Introduction to the basic skills required for direct patient care, such as patient hygiene, positioning, mobility assistance, and vital sign measurement (temperature, pulse, respiration, and blood pressure).

  4. Communication Skills in Nursing
    Emphasizing the importance of effective communication, this course introduces students to therapeutic communication techniques, building rapport with patients, and working within a healthcare team.

  5. Infection Control and Safety
    A vital aspect of nursing practice, this subject covers infection prevention and control measures, personal protective equipment (PPE), and safety protocols to protect both patients and healthcare workers from harm.

  6. Basic Pharmacology and Medication Administration
    Students are introduced to the principles of pharmacology, drug classifications, routes of administration, and the basics of medication safety and dosage calculation.

  7. Health Assessment
    Fundamentals of conducting a health assessment, including gathering patient history, performing physical examinations, and recognizing normal and abnormal findings.

  8. Ethics and Legal Aspects of Nursing
    An exploration of the ethical principles that guide nursing practice, including patient autonomy, confidentiality, informed consent, and the legal responsibilities of nurses.

  9. Basic Nursing Skills and Procedures
    Hands-on training in essential nursing procedures such as administering injections, wound care, and performing basic diagnostic tests. Students also learn the proper techniques for handling medical equipment.

Clinical Practicum
The Foundation of Nursing program includes a clinical practicum where students begin to apply their knowledge and skills in real healthcare settings. Under the supervision of experienced clinical instructors, students participate in:

  • Assisting with basic patient care tasks, including hygiene, feeding, and mobility assistance.
  • Monitoring and recording vital signs and patient observations.
  • Implementing infection control practices and safety measures.
  • Practicing communication skills with patients and healthcare teams.
  • Observing and assisting in basic clinical procedures, including medication administration and wound care.

Admission Process
To be eligible for the Foundation of Nursing program, candidates must have completed their higher secondary education (12th grade) with a background in science (Physics, Chemistry, and Biology) from a recognized board. Admission is based on merit and the entrance examination performance.
